    The ACF27.485G31.315GS13 microwave cavity filter is a precision-engineered RF component designed for the 27.485GHz to 31.315GHz frequency range. It provides low insertion loss (≤2.0dB) and excellent selectivity with rejection ≥60dB@26GHz and ≥50dB@32.3GHz, ensuring stable performance in high-frequency microwave systems such as radar, satellite communications, and 5G millimeter-wave front ends.

    Nge-VSWR ≤1.5:1, ulawulo lwamandla oluncinci lwe-0.5W, kusetyenziswa izihlanganisi zabasetyhini ze-2.92mm, esi sihluzo siqinisekisa ukubonakaliswa okuphantsi kunye nokulahleka okuncinci kwesignali. Sisebenza ngokuthembekileyo ukusuka kwi--40°C ukuya kwi-+70°C, sihambelana ne-RoHS 6/6, kwaye sakhiwe ukumelana neemeko ezinzima.
